出 处:《中国兽药杂志》2005年第3期16-18,共3页Chinese Journal of Veterinary Drug
摘 要:采用自由落体法复制闭合性脑外伤小鼠模型,观测参芪提取物对模型小鼠喘气时间、血脑屏障通透性、脑组织含水量、脑指数、脑组织肿瘤坏死因子-α(tumornecrosisfactor-α,TNF-α)及血清内皮素(endothelin,ET)含量的影响。结果发现参芪提取物能显著延长模型小鼠喘气时间,降低脑组织含水量、脑指数、血脑屏障通透性、脑组织TNF-α及血清ET含量,表明参芪提取物对小鼠闭合性脑外伤有一定的保护作用。The closed craniocerebral injury mouse model was induced by the freely falling object, and the pant time, brain water content, brain index, penetrability of blood-brain-barrier(BBB), the content of TNF-α in brain tissue and the level of ET in serum were detected. The results showed that Shenqi extraction could obviously prolong the pant time, decrease the content of brain water, brain index, penetrability of BBB, the content of TNF-α in brain tissue and the level of ET in serum. These indicated that Shenqi extraction had protective effects on closed craniocerebral injury in mice.
